Introducing our PVC Stap on boss, a versatile and practical solution for your plumbing needs. This 110mm x 50mm above ground boss is designed to provide a secure and reliable connection for various pipe installations.
Features
Our PVC Stap on boss boasts the following features:
Durable PVC construction for long-lasting performance
Easy installation and removal process
Compatible with a wide range of pipe sizes
Above ground design for convenient accessibility
Secure and leak-proof connection

This strap on boss will allow the installer to add an entry to the soil stack for a waste pipe. It features a 63mm boss for use with a 110mm Push Fit Soil Rubber Boss Adaptor to reduce to 32/40/50mm waste pipe. The strap on boss fits around the plastic soil and vent pipe and can be attached and removed with ease.
Because PVC is immune to corrosion, a minimum service life of at least 100 years can be expected. This figure is supported by a number of independent studies, as well as the experience of many long-term users of PVC piping systems.
In above ground installations, pipes should be laid on broad, smooth bearing surfaces wherever possible to minimise stress concentration and to prevent physical damage. PVC pipe should not be laid on steam lines or in proximity to other high temperature surfaces.
What is the recommended fall for a soil pipe? The maximum fall for a waste pipe is 1 in 40. The minimum fall is 1 in 110 (apart from vertical pipes, but that's a different story). So pipes with a gradient between 1 in 40 and 1 in 110 should have adequate flow to prevent blockages from occurring.

For permanent above-ground PVC pipe installations, it is recommended that the pipe be protected from sun- light exposure. This can be accomplished by wrapping the pipe with an opaque material, or more commonly, by painting it.
The trench bottom should be continuous, relatively smooth and free of rocks. Where ledge rock, hardpan or boulders are encountered, it is necessary to pad the trench bottom using a maximum of four (4) inches of tamped earth or sand beneath the pipe as a cushion and for protection of the pipe from damage.
One of the most harmful things for PVC pipes is sun exposure. PVC that is run above ground and exposed to sunlight can break down faster than it normally would. The ultraviolet rays from the sun can actually break down the structure of PVC material and make it brittle and breakable.
Apply PVC primer: Use a brush to apply PVC primer to the outside of the pipe end and the inside of the fitting. The primer only needs a few seconds to dry. Apply PVC cement: When the primer is dry, use a different brush to apply PVC cement to the same areas. Apply the cement in a thin, even layer.
